How to Develop Secure Software
Embrace protection as a primary element in just about every phase within the SDLC
Protect software development is definitely an approach to building software that incorporates security throughout the whole process. This methodology concentrates on identifying and addressing reliability requires at each step of the production cycle, instead of waiting for assessment to reveal crucial product flaws.
Develop reliability in the code process
The code that forms the foundation of virtually any software program is exactly what provides the most fundamental standard of protection. It ought to be designed, tested, buying assets of a bankrupt company and verified pertaining to functionality, consistency, and stability. The code must also become configured to detect and stop vulnerabilities, ensuring that the product will never crash or fail to function as expected.
Preparation of your organization
The Secure Software Development Construction (SSDF) is a NIST-approved initiative that helps organizations incorporate security guidelines into their software development techniques. The system is made up of a set of recommended activities that can be implemented in to each program development your life cycle phase to reduce vulnerabilities and mitigate the result of reliability breaches.
OWASP CLASP
The OWASP CLASP project is definitely an open resource, community-based institution that creates a series of actions, roles, and good strategies to organize the secure software development procedure. The framework provides a comprehensive, lightweight request security process that may be customized towards the needs of any development team or organization.
Corporations have implemented secure application development so that you can reduce the likelihood of security vulnerabilities in their products and services. In spite of the benefits of producing software firmly, many corporations fail to make their persons, technologies, and techniques for this difficult task.